Fjalar

Old Norse: Fialarr
Meaning: "One who Hides"?

 

1. a dwarf
2. a cock
3. Suttung
4. Utgarda-Loki


1.
Fjalar was one of the dwarves listed by the Volva.

Poetic Edda: Voluspo - The Wise-Woman's Prophecy


2.
Fjalar was the fair red cock, whose crowing wakes the giants for the last encounter at Ragnarok.

Poetic Edda: Voluspo - The Wise-Woman's Prophecy


3.
Fjalar = Suttung?

Poetic Edda: Hovamol - The Ballad of the High One


4.
Fjalar = Utgarda-Loki

Poetic Edda: Harbarthsljoth - The Poem of Harbarth
